Trump orders former CISA director Chris Krebs to federal investigation

On Wednesday, President Trump ordered a federal investigation into Crisk Rebs, former director of the US cybersecurity agency CISA.

In a new executive order, Trump has directed the Department of Homeland Security and the U.S. Attorney General, which houses CISA, to investigate Krebs, who was fired by the Trump administration shortly after Trump’s allegations that there was voting fraud during the presidential election. This order also revokes Krebs’ security clearance.

The executive order, among other things, claims that Krebs “mistakes denied the 2020 elections consolidated and stolen.

Trump and his associates have long argued for rigging the vote during the 2020 election without evidence. Trump launched a series of lawsuits after losing the election in 2020, and almost everything failed.

Founded during the first Trump administration, CISA oversees federal cybersecurity defense and the security of critical U.S. infrastructure, including the election system. Under Krebs’ tenure, CISA began fighting misinformation and disinformation related to election integrity and voter fraud. Much of this was caused by Russia’s efforts in 2016 that aimed to question the US election process.

The Trump Order alleges that Krebs has violated the first amendment, a constitutional rule that prohibits government interference in freedom of speech and expression by allegedly exceeding his authority as CISA director in countering election falsehoods.

The order also strips anyone who works at Sentinel Loan, Security Clearance, the cybersecurity company where Krebs currently works.

Sentinelone spokesperson Karen Master told TechCrunch in an email that the company will “actively cooperate with reviewing security clearances held by our staff,” saying that there are fewer than 10 employees with security clearances. A spokesperson said the cancellation of the clearance is not expected to have a significant impact on the company’s business.

Krebs is the latest in a list of former US government officials stripped of security clearance by the Trump administration. Many of them worked during Trump’s first term and were critical of his actions afterwards.

Also on Wednesday, Trump signed another executive order that similarly revoked the security clearance that became a whistleblower by a former homeland security official who wrote an anonymous OP-ED article critical of Trump’s policies during his first term.
